Comfortable, contemporary lodging to suit your needs. Whether you're with us on business, or staying as part of your vacation, we're happy to offer a variety of accommodations to ensure a perfect fit. Enjoy our four star amenities with all the charms Antigonish has to offer. Our cozy, full service location in the centre of this bustling university town is within walking distance to campus, walking trails, shopping, theatre and special events. Choose from spacious double rooms, convenient drive-up rooms, Premiere rooms upstairs, or our 2 bedroom suite.

Frequently Asked Questions about Maritime Inn Antigonish
Which popular attractions are close to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Nearby attractions include Columbus Field (0.1 miles), Down to Earth Art Gallery (0.2 miles), and Cairn Park (0.09 miles).
What are some of the property amenities at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Some of the more popular amenities offered include free wifi, free breakfast, and an on-site restaurant.
Which room amenities are available at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Top room amenities include air conditioning, a flat screen TV, and a refrigerator.
What food & drink options are available at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Guests can enjoy free breakfast, an on-site restaurant, and a lounge during their stay.
Is parking available at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Yes, free parking is available to guests.
What are some restaurants close to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Conveniently located restaurants include The Townhouse, Brownstone Restaurant, and Main Street Cafe.
Is Maritime Inn Antigonish located near the city center?
Yes, it is 0.4 miles away from the center of Antigonish.
Are any cleaning services offered at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Yes, a clothes dryer and a washing machine are offered to guests.
Are pets allowed at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
Yes, pets are typically allowed, but it's always best to call ahead to confirm.
Does Maritime Inn Antigonish offer any business services?
Yes, it conveniently offers a business center, meeting rooms, and conference facilities.
Which languages are spoken by the staff at Maritime Inn Antigonish?
The staff speaks multiple languages, including English and Hindi.
